Renal biopsies in hypertension.

The examination of a piece of kidney cortex taken during sympathectomy for hypertension affords a method of studying the pathological changes during life. The present study has been undertaken to see if the severity of the vascular changes influenced the response to sympathectomy and other surgical methods for the lowering of blood pressure in patients with hypertension. Incidental neoplasms in renal biopsies.

BACKGROUND Incidental neoplastic lesions are occasionally found in renal biopsy specimens, but there is no evidence to indicate how they should be managed. METHODS A retrospective review was made of the management and clinical course of patients in whom an unsuspected neoplasm had been found in a renal biopsy.
